Anderson Zion Baptist Church installs pastor
Anderson Zion Baptist Church Inc. will install the Rev. Terry D. Bush as pastor on Sunday. There will be two services for the celebration. The Rev. Bryant Steans, pastor of Springfield Missionary Baptist Church, Decatur, Ga., will preach at the 10:15 a.m. service and the Rev. Henry L. Johnson, III, pastor of Union Grove Baptist Church, Columbus, Ohio, will preach at 4 p.m. Bush is a native of Anderson. He has been married to Sister Linda (McClendon) Bush for 19 years. They have two children, Quincy L. Bush and LaQuincia L. Bush. He is a graduate of Anderson High School and holds a bachelor’s degree in biblical studies from Metropolitan College of Theology, Satellite of the North Carolina College of Theology. He has also completed the studies for a master’s degree in biblical studies-theology.
Dinner will be served following morning service. Everyone is welcome.

Phelps leads worship service at East Lynn
The Rev. Dean Phelps will lead the worship service at East Lynn Christian Church at 9:15 a.m. Sunday. He is the director of church multiplication with the Christian Church in Indiana. He and his wife, Debbie, reside in Southport. The music will be led by Roots and Branches, a musical group in which Dean plays guitar. The Rev. Susan Cameron is the pastor of East Lynn.
